I always say that all you REALLY need to travel is your passport, a plane reservation and access to cash. There are a few items, however, that make your travels a bit more pleasant. Here are a few things that I’ve pulled together. If there’s a traveler in your life, you might consider these as gifts!
Pacsafe Metrosafe 200 – I discovered this bag earlier this year and love it. It has a slashproof shoulder strap and is made of slashproof material all around to prevent a thief from doing a slice and snatch.
Eyeshades – I can’t travel without these. They allow me to sleep on a plane when my neighbor has the light on and it keeps out the sun in a hotel room for those mornings I need to sleep in.
SteriPen – This UV water purifying system is just the thing for anyone concerned about the environment. You can literally drink tap water in India after purifying the water with the SteriPen. This then allows you to keep all those plastic bottles out of the garbage, or in the case of India, off the sidewalks.
Ex Officio Convertible Pants – I’ve been traveling with the clothes on my back when I leave the country and I then purchase anything I need when I arrive. These are the pants that always get packed.
DivaCup – I know, men. You don’t even WANT to hear about this one. But truly, this is an excellent alternative to feminine products. It’s easy to pack and depending on your flow, you can easily go 24 hours without having to fiddle with it.
